Ambiguous loss is one of the most challenging experiences we can face because it confronts us with uncertainty. It is the grief we experience for someone who is still alive, but whose physical or emotional presence has changed in a significant way.In this episode, we explore the two types of ambiguous loss described by Dr. Pauline Boss: when a person is physically absent but psychologically present, and when a person is physically present but psychologically absent. Situations such as family estrangement, migration, disappearance, Alzheimer’s disease, dementia, addiction, or certain mental health conditions can create this unique form of grief that is often difficult to explain and understand.We also reflect on how to live with uncertainty, recognize this type of loss, allow ourselves to grieve without judgment, and find ways to move forward even when we do not have all the answers.If you are experiencing ambiguous loss, this episode offers a reminder that you do not need to resolve every unanswered question in order to begin healing.
